      Join us as we work to create a thriving ecosystem that delivers accessible, high-quality, and sustainable healthcare for all.

      We are looking for a Project Associate to join our athenaOne Virtual Customer Onboarding team focused on the 1-6 provider segment, leading our customers through phases 0-4 of their onboarding experience. Your job will be to assist clients through their onboarding journey, while planning accordingly to meet critical milestones, identify potential workflows and establish effective change management strategies to best support successful customer implementation outcomes. The Project Associate will be responsible for establishing strong customer relationships as they scope, plan, design and execute accordingly. But enough about us; let’s talk about you.


      You have strong project management skills and are comfortable managing to timelines and defined expectations. You excel at prioritizing competing priorities and have excellent project documentation skills. Your engaging interpersonal skills and ability to influence others help you drive project execution, manage potential risks, and build relationships with internal and external stakeholders.

      The Team: Our athenaOne Virtual Customer Onboarding team manages clients nationwide that range in size from one to six providers. Our team is well-represented in our Atlanta and Watertown offices, and we set the tone for the overall success of the client through serving as the primary point of contact in the implementation stages of the client’s transition onto our electronic health record.

      Job Responsibilities:

      • Validate customer provided data and conduct a current state workflow assessment for clients to inform technical tablespace build within an assigned book of business

      • Design and facilitate customer workshops to familiarize them with both athenahealth best practice workflows and configure practice specific workflows

      • Closely collaborate with key stakeholder teams to ensure alignment on overall project health, workstream status, project timeline, and expectations

      • Proactively identify potential risks and mitigation strategies, communicate action items and resolutions to project team and client stakeholders

      • Prepare customers for Go Live Day, ensuring they have an organizational change management plan and readiness criteria is met

      • Drive post live customer activities to ensure stabilization, increasing proficiency and comfort on our products and services

      • Complete assigned product release training, internal professional development, and continued education training by designated due dates

      athenahealth, Inc. is a private American company that provides network-enabled services for healthcare and point-of-care mobile apps in the United States.
